How Reliable is the Suzuki Alto?

Based on 1,154,186 MOT tests across 84,341 vehicles.

74.0%
Pass Rate
3,909
Miles/Year
28
Year Lifespan
84,341
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Brake pipe excessively corroded 33,718
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 26,073
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 20,495
brake binding 15,456
Stop lamp not working 14,627

LN10 SFZ is a 2010 Suzuki Alto in Black with a 996c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 86.7%.

Across all 2010 Suzuki Alto models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.2% with a typical mileage of 45,738 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Suzuki Alto f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 33,718 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LN10 SFZ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Suzuki Alto typ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 16 years old, this Suzuki Alto is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
